Bella Heathcote Joins Fifty Shades Darker

image

Another of that very naughty boy Christian Grey’s exes has been cast, as Bella Heathcote joins the cast of ‘Fifty Shades of Grey’ sequel ‘Fifty Shades Darker.’

Deadline report that Heathcote - soon to be seen in ‘Pride and Prejudice and Zombies’ and ‘The Neon Demon’ - will join Dakota Johnson, Jamie Dornan and the recently announced Kim Basinger in the big screen adaptation of EL James’ second book in the ‘Fifty Shades’ trilogy.

The 28-year old Australian actress - who started out in renowned soap ‘Neighbours’ before moving onto Hollywood roles in ‘Dark Shadows’ and ‘In Time’ - will portray Leila, a former lover/submissive of billionaire bondage boy Grey.

Nor is she the only one-time bedfellow of Grey to be featured in the film, as ‘9½ Weeks’ star Basinger will return to the erotic film realm as Elena Lincoln, Grey’s ex-lover and business partner.

image

‘Fifty Shades of Grey’ director Sam Taylor-Johnson will not be returning to direct either of the sequels, having reportedly been at loggerheads with writer James throughout production on the 2015 original.

Instead, directing duties on both ‘Fifty Shades Darker’ and third and final film ‘Fifty Shades Freed’ will be taken by James Foley (’Glengarry Glen Ross,’ ‘House of Cards’).

‘Fifty Shades Darker’ is set to open on 10 February 2017.
